Disability Management Implementation Guide Now Available

Following receipt of many requests for a "plain-language", easy to follow, guide for employers in setting up a Disability Management Program for their workplace to meet legislative requirements as well as assist in retaining knowledgeable and skilled employees, we are pleased to provide the attached document as a pdf file available for download.

Disability Management and Return to Work is a complex field and this Guide in no way replaces detailed education programs in this area. It is provided as a Guide only to assist organizations that are attempting to create and administer a workplace program by setting out processes that need to be in place as a framework for a program. It is recommended that individuals tasked with roles and responsibilities related to Disability Management and Return to Work enroll in more detailed education programs that can assist in providing a more in-depth understanding of this field of practice.

As many of us are aware, the crucial interface between employment and poverty, with many disabled workers disproportionately affected, can only be substantially and positively impacted when we commit ourselves towards "Building a Culture of Accommodation" in the workplace whereby individuals who acquire a health impairment, are able to maintain their participation in the workforce. This guide is designed to assist in that process.
